What problem does it solve?

It eliminates the manual, error-prone process of converting scattered media sources (videos, audio, PDFs, books, screenshots, and GitHub repos) into usable, cross-linked knowledge inside your brain.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Multi-format ingestion with analysis: Converts each media type into a proper brain page with a summary, highlights, and entity-aware structure instead of a transcript dump.
  • Entity extraction and back-link propagation: Detects every person and company mentioned, creates or enriches their pages, and adds back-links plus timeline entries.
  • Provenance-preserving raw uploads: Stores original source files for traceability using raw upload conventions.
  • Uses case examples: Ingest a podcast to produce a cited knowledge page, process a PDF of research to extract entities and chapters, or summarize a GitHub repo into an architecture-informed brain entry.
